The Battle Of The Sexes. 'Battle' was based on Thurber's 'The Catbird Seat', filmed in Scotland. Danny Kaye starred in 'Mitty', Henry Fonda was in 'Animal', from a stage comedy Thurber co-wrote, and Jack Lemmon was in 'War', which inspired the TV series 'My World, and Welcome To It'.

The Wrong Box. Actually, Stevenson co-wrote 'Box' with his stepson Lloyd Osbourne. Byran Forbes directed, and Sellers co-starred with Michael Caine, Dudley Moore and Nanette Newman (Mrs. Forbes)
Lolita, Dr. Strangelove. His work as Claire Quilty in 'Lolita' so impressed Kubrick that he signed him on immediately for 'Strangelove', where he was nothing short of brilliant in his three roles: Colonel Mandrake, President Muffley and the title character in a whellchair (can anyone forget that ending?)

Casino Royale. 'Royale' was a James Bond spoof based on Ian Fleming's first Bond novel. Allen was Bond's neurotic nephew, Sellers a subsitiute Bond hired by Ursula Andress (the first Bond girl) and later meeting O'Toole (a cameo) in a psychadelic sequence.

Richard Henry Sellers. Peter was born Richard Henry Sellers in Southsea, Hampshire, England on September 8th, 1925.
4. Peter's first marriage to Anne Howe lasted ten years from 1951-1961. He then went on to marry Britt Ekland in 1964. They divorced four years later. Peter tried a third time with Miranda Quarry in 1970 but that marriage proved to be doomed as well and was terminated in 1974. His final marriage to Lynne Frederick was in 1977 until the time of his death. Apparently he was planning to divorce Lynne as well and exclude her from his will. He passed away before being able to sign the papers and Lynne Frederick Sellers got the bulk of his estate.

Ringo Starr. "The Magic Christian," starring Sellers and Starr was released in 1969. Sellers played Sir Guy Grand, a very wealthy man who found a homeless individual named Youngman played by Starr and adopted him as his son. Youngman became the heir to Grand's vast fortune. Together they embarked on a series of adventures just to see how far people will go for the sake of the almighty dollar.
Which popular radio show was Peter Sellers in that lasted ten seasons?
| Peter Sellers
|
The Goon Show. Peter Sellers was in "The Goon Show," with friends Spike Milligan and Harry Secombe. This popular radio show ran from 1951-1960. Sellers provided the voices of very funny characters known as "Bluebottle," "Henry Crun," and "Grytpype-Thynne."

Who portrayed Peter Sellers in the TV movie "The Life and Death of Peter Sellers"?
| Peter Sellers
|
Geoffrey Rush. Geoffrey Rush won an Emmy Award for his portrayal of Peter in "The Life and Death of Peter Sellers", which was released in 2004.
